Baby on the Brain

First time mums often say that once the baby comes, they turn into a different person.

Things they used to enjoy doing suddenly hold no interest to them.

They lose their desire to read or exercise or go to yoga classes.

And cleaning the house is the last thing on their minds. All they want to do is hold and care for their new baby.

They develop a serious case of ” Baby on the brain”, no wonder if they’ll ever snap out of it.

TheĀ  good news is, it’s natural phenomenon. In fact, it’s an integral part of the bonding process, and almost all new mothers experience it to some degree.

You’re no losing your mind, you’re just temporary distracted- and that’s a very good thing.
